Loxam to acquire Hune

Loxam has started negotiations with shareholders of Spanish access rental company Hune to acquire the business. See So who is buying Hune?

Hune is Spain’s second largest rental company with annual revenues of €70 million, of which €67 million are in Europe. The company has about 35 locations in Spain and 600 employees with an overall equipment fleet said to be in the region of 18,000 units. Loxam already has 14 locations in Spain, but if the deal were to go through, would add Hune’s rental businesses in Portugal and France as well as its joint ventures in Saudi Arabia and Colombia.

Loxam has said that the deal is expected to conclude before the end of the year, subject to the signing of a share purchase agreement and the satisfaction of certain conditions.

Loxam said: “The potential integration of Hune within Loxam will help Hune to continue its development and give it the benefit of the support of a solid industrial shareholder, solely dedicated to the equipment rental business."
